Ethernet over Power
Listerning to Paul talk about running ethernet, I thought back to 10+ years ago when I thought about doing the same thing. Main reason was to get the many devices in my entertainment unit cabled rather than on wifi (tv, xbox, bose stereo, + more).
Then I saw Netgears Powerline products when researching and throught I'd give them a go, and never looked back, saved me alot of trouble and they have worked flawlessly for a long time.
